How to Delete Spotify Account (Mobile)

You can delete your account on Spotify mobile app by following the simple steps explained with screenshots.

Following are the steps with screenshots to delete account on Spotify mobile:

Step 1

After opening the Spotify app on your mobile, navigate to “Home” on the bottom left corner of your screen and tap icon of “Profile” on the top left corner of your screen, as shown in the screenshot.

Step 2

After tapping the icon on your mobile, navigate to “Settings and Privacy” by tapping on it as shown in the screenshot.

Step 3

After navigating to Settings and Privacy tap on “Account” at the top on your mobile, as shown in the screenshot.

Step 4

After navigating to Account tap on “close your account” in the last sentence as shown in the screenshot.

Step 5

Now tap on green tab “Close my account and delete my data” as shown in the screenshot, to delete your account after reading terms.

How to Delete Spotify Account (Desktop)

Deleting Spotify account on a desktop is quite similar to the process on a mobile device. There is a slight difference in interface, but the overall steps remain largely the same.

Following are the steps with screenshots to delete Spotify account on Desktop:

Step 1

After opening and logging in to the Spotify app on your desktop click the icon of profile and then click “Account” as shown in the screenshot.

Step 2

After clicking the account Spotify account overview will open on the web, scroll down to Settings and Privacy and click “Close account” as shown in the screenshot below.

Step 3

Now read the terms and click on the green tab “Close my account and delete my data” for deleting your account as shown in the screenshot below.

Account Recovery

You can recover your account within 7 days, when you delete your account for first time an email is sent to you with a link to reactivate your account within seven days by Spotify.

After seven days have passed your account is deleted permanently and cannot be recovered. So only delete your account permanently if you are sure that you don’t want it anymore. You can create a new account if you ever change your mind.
